Photographs show a heavily damaged U.S. radar aircraft at a military installation in Saudi Arabia, though the cause and timeline of the damage remain unclear pending official comment. U.S. Central Command has not yet publicly addressed the incident or provided details on how the jet was damaged. The aircraft, which serves critical surveillance and command functions for American operations across the Middle East, appears to have sustained significant structural damage based on the images. The incident raises questions about security at U.S. facilities in the region and the operational readiness of assets vital to American military operations against Iranian and other regional threats. CENTCOM's silence suggests the command may still be assessing the full extent of the damage and determining an appropriate public response.
